Product Overview
The THUXEON 110V Digital Forced Air Convection Drying Oven is engineered for high‑precision thermal processing in scientific and industrial environments. Its digital PID controller continuously monitors internal temperature through high‑accuracy sensors, automatically correcting any deviation to maintain a fluctuation of only ±1 ℃. The 0.6 kW heating element supplies consistent energy, while the forced‑air fan circulates heated air uniformly across the chamber, eliminating hot spots and reducing drying time. The oven’s interior is constructed from stainless steel, providing a corrosion‑resistant surface that is easy to clean and compatible with a wide range of chemical and biological samples. Two detachable stainless steel shelves offer adjustable spacing, allowing users to customize the layout for different sample sizes and maximize chamber volume utilization. The outer shell is fabricated from cold‑rolled steel plate and finished with an electrostatic powder coating, delivering a rust‑proof, scratch‑resistant exterior that extends the product’s service life even under demanding laboratory conditions. A dedicated fan switch enables users to activate or deactivate the convection fan according to specific drying protocols, granting additional flexibility for delicate or heat‑sensitive materials. Dimensions of 16.22 × 15.55 × 23.3 inches and a weight of 51 lb make the unit compact enough for bench‑top installation while still providing ample internal space for medium‑scale batch processing. Designed with safety in mind, the oven includes over‑temperature protection, a sealed door latch, and an insulated enclosure to prevent accidental contact with hot surfaces. All components are modular, facilitating straightforward maintenance and part replacement, which minimizes downtime and supports continuous operation in high‑throughput research settings.![[Product front view showing all components]](https://www.hilvra.store/wp-content/uploads/2026/08/9f71cb758baf441ead9266c15e62be80.jpg)

FAQ
What temperature range can the oven achieve and how stable is it?
The oven is capable of reaching temperatures from ambient up to 250 °C. Its digital PID controller continuously adjusts heating power to keep the temperature within a tight ±1 °C band, ensuring consistent conditions for sensitive experiments.
Can the oven be used for solvent evaporation without the fan?
Yes. The fan switch allows you to turn off the forced‑air circulation, creating a still‑air environment that is ideal for gentle solvent removal or drying of volatile compounds that could be disturbed by airflow.
How easy is it to clean the interior after processing corrosive chemicals?
The interior is lined with stainless steel, which resists corrosion and is easy to wipe down with standard laboratory cleaning agents. The removable shelves can be taken out for thorough cleaning, and the sealed door prevents splashes from escaping the chamber.
What safety features are built into the oven?
Safety mechanisms include over‑temperature protection that shuts off heating if the set limit is exceeded, a door latch that remains engaged while the oven is hot, and insulated housing to reduce external surface temperatures. The unit also complies with relevant electrical and fire safety standards.
